European White Birch is a mid-sized shade tree native to Eurasia. This deciduous tree has a pyramidal form when young, maturing into a rounded crown with arched branches and drooping branchlets.
Sweet Birch (Black Birch) is an attractive tree with a rounded shape native to eastern North America that would be a good addition to landscapes. It has a conical growth shape when young and as it ages the shape becomes more rounded. When the leaves, shoots, or bark are crushed they give off a sweet scent, which is what gives the Sweet Birch its name. EUROPEAN WHITE BIRCH QUICK FACTSSWEET BIRCH (BLACK BIRCH) QUICK FACTS
